ARIA Award Nominations!
|
Jebediah have scored an ARIA nomination this year for Best Rock Album for Kosciuszko!
Eskimo Joe have scored the second highest number of nominations this year for their 5th studio album Ghosts Of The Past. They are up for Album Of The Year, Best Group, Best Rock Album, Best Video for Love Is A Drug as well as Engineer Of The Year and Producer Of The Year awards.

The Chemist Record Debut Album:
|
Perth rockers The Chemist have entered the studio to begin work on their highly anticipated debut album. After 2 EP's featuring tracks End Of July and Lullaby #1 (Mercy) which enjoyed a great critical reception and high rotation on triple j, The Chemist are currently recording their debut LP with producer Matt Lovell who has worked with bands such as Eskimo Joe, Grinspoon, Silverchair, The Whitlams & INXS. Basement Birds to feature on Woodford Compilation
|
'Not The One' live from Woodford 2010 will be featured on the soon-to-be-released Woodford Folk Festival compilation album. Showcasing a range of artists to play the folk festival all profits from sales will be returned to the Queensland Folk Federation to maintain the grounds and keep the festival going well into the future, so keep your eyes peeled for it when it hits store shelves!
